Course Details
• Strategic Fisheries Management: An overview of fisheries development, focusing on strategic planning, policy creation, and sustainable management practices.
• Fisheries Science and Research: A deep dive into the scientific principles that underpin fisheries management, including fish population dynamics, ecosystem-based management, and the role of research in informing policy decisions.
• Aquaculture Development: An examination of the opportunities and challenges associated with aquaculture development, including the latest technological advancements, environmental sustainability, and market trends.
• Fisheries Economics and Trade: An exploration of the economic principles that drive the fisheries sector, including market analysis, value chain optimization, and international trade regulations.
• Fisheries Policy and Governance: An in-depth look at the legal and institutional frameworks that govern fisheries management, including the role of international agreements, national policies, and local governance structures.
• Climate Change and Fisheries: An analysis of the impacts of climate change on fisheries and aquaculture, including ocean acidification, sea level rise, and changing ocean currents.
• Fisheries Technology and Innovation: An examination of the latest technological advancements in fisheries, including remote sensing, data analytics, and precision fishing techniques.
• Monitoring, Control, and Surveillance: An exploration of the strategies and tools used to monitor and enforce fisheries regulations, including satellite tracking, on-board observers, and remote sensing technologies.
